Actually, no Acura 5AT can skip gears. Only the brand new 6AT, found in the 2010 MDX and ZDX, can do that. Read below, directly off the 2010 MDX module:
"In either fully automatic or Sequential SportShift mode with the paddle-shifters, the 5-speed automatic transmission used in other Acura models can only downshift one gear at a time. The new 6-speed automatic transmission now has the ability to double kickdown, or downshift two gears at one time. The ability for automatic double kickdown vs. manual kick down with the paddle shifters depends on the shift lever position. With the shift lever in D and normal automatic transmission operation, the transmission can automatically double kickdown as needed base on the PCM’s calculations and the vehicle’s rate of deceleration. Although the transmission can still double kickdown automatically when in the D mode, manual double kickdown is not available with the paddle shifters. Similar to D range, when the transmission is in S, automatic double kickdown is available. And when the transmission is in S, the paddle shifters can be used to manually double kickdown the transmission for aggressive deceleration. The PCM only allows the transmission to downshift if it determines it is safe for the engine and that engine speed won’t be too high."

i know this is a source but i can only iterate what i've experienced because i have 5AT TL-S. i use sportshift like 80% of the time though. if you're in 3rd gear in sportshift mode and you slow down to a stop you will see it go from 3 to 1. that's just only one example. but i personally can feel the car skip multiple gears like that at times.
Furthermore, one the reasons Acura spent two pages to describe all this in the module was because they are trying to get across that it's a new feature, and something the sales people can use as an advantage with a potential customer. I'm of course on the technician side of this, but their training brings it up too.
I'm not trying to argue with you either, just trying to make it clear that while some say the 5ATs can, they are infact not skipping gears. Though since I own an 07 TL-S 6MT, I have the extra pedal that allows me to skip any gears I want
